Special Events at Copper Mountain
In the Colorado Rocky Mountains, near Denver, a world of magnificent slopes and ideal skiing conditions await the avid winter sport enthusiast at the Copper Mountain Resort. There are a wide variety of activities available at Copper Mountain, such as snowshoeing, hiking, skiing, snowboarding and snow tubing, but Copper Mountain is also known for its diverse range of events that it hosts during the year, that lures hundreds of visitors to the snow capped slopes.

The winter line up at Copper Mountain is set to be filled with action, kicking off with the Lift Off weekend from the 14th of November to the 16th of November 2008. Parties, raffles, specials, musical acts, a Movie Tour Pub Crawl and rides on the American Eagle Lift are a few of the activities to look forward to. For the rest of November, events include the USSA Race to the Cup GS, Leftover Yam&Jive Turkey Rail Jam, Gobber Chase Snowshoe Race and En Feugo, complete with a skydiving Santa and tree lighting.
The festivities continue through December, combining the holiday atmosphere with non-stop skiing and snowboarding action, with entertainment and fun. December is highlighted by the USSA Chevy Grand Prix, the High Alpine Holidays, Christmas Eve Torchlight Parade and En Fuego and a New Years Eve celebration that will begin with fireworks and end with an all night party.
The Burton Super Demo will start off the new year, followed by the USSA Revolution Tour, Valentine’s Day specialties, Mardi Gras, St. Patrick’s Day Celebration, U.S. Freeskiing Open, Colorado Special Olympics Winter Games, USASA Nationals, Colorado’s Largest Easter Egg Hunt and Sunsation. For almost every month, there is a special event to celebrate.
